The Truth About Sugar and Cavities



You must understand that sugar usage is a significant contributor to dental cavity.

When you eat sweet foods and drinks, the microorganisms in your mouth feed upon the sugars and produce acids. These acids attack the enamel, the protective external layer of your teeth, causing it to weaken and break down gradually.

As the enamel wears away, tooth cavities begin to create. Frequently delighting in sugary treats and consumes alcohol can dramatically raise your danger of establishing dental caries.

It's important to limit your sugar intake and practice great oral health to preserve healthy and balanced teeth. Cleaning two times a day, flossing daily, and seeing your dental expert routinely for check-ups can help protect against dental caries and maintain your smile bright and healthy and balanced.

Unmasking the Myth of Cleaning Harder for Cleaner Teeth



Do not think the myth that cleaning harder will certainly result in cleaner teeth. Many individuals believe that using more pressure while brushing will certainly get rid of much more plaque and germs from their teeth. However, this isn't real, and in fact, it can be hazardous to your dental health and wellness.

Brushing too hard can damage your tooth enamel and irritate your gums, leading to level of sensitivity and periodontal recession. The secret to efficient brushing isn't require, but technique and consistency.

Common Dental Myths: What You Required to Know



Do not be fooled by the misconception that sugar is the primary wrongdoer behind dental caries and cavities.

While it holds true that sugar can add to oral troubles, it isn't the sole reason.



Tooth decay occurs when hazardous microorganisms in your mouth eat the sugars and starches from the foods you consume.

These microorganisms produce acids that wear down the enamel, bring about dental caries.

However, inadequate dental health, such as poor cleaning and flossing, plays a significant function in the growth of dental caries also.

In addition, particular elements like genetics, dry mouth, and acidic foods can likewise add to dental concerns.
